I have been using Smile on Ubuntu 22.04.4 and it was working fine and great. I have recently switched to Ubuntu 24.04 LTS and Smile doesn't seem to work. I have attached screen recording for your reference. I'm able to open smile and when I click an emoji it is neither getting copied to clipboard nor getting pasted. I also have installed Smile - complementary extension for GNOME.

Using X11 and not Wayland
